What is a store display?

A Store Display job involves setting up and arranging merchandise in a visually appealing way to attract customers and drive sales. Responsibilities may include designing displays, stocking shelves, and ensuring products are easily accessible. Employees in this role work closely with store managers and marketing teams to follow brand guidelines and seasonal promotions. Attention to detail and creativity are essential for success.

What are the typical daily responsibilities for someone working in a store display role?

In a Store Display position, your day-to-day tasks usually include setting up new product displays, refreshing existing layouts based on seasonal themes or promotions, and ensuring that all signage and merchandise placements follow established visual standards. You may also collaborate closely with sales associates and store managers to coordinate restocking and quickly address any product or display issues. This role involves frequent movement around the sales floor, occasional lifting or assembly work, and a consistent focus on keeping displays clean and attractive. Attention to detail and flexibility are key, as priorities can shift quickly based on new shipments or marketing campaigns.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the store display position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Store Display professional, you should possess strong visual merchandising skills, attention to detail, and a keen sense of design, often supported by experience in retail or visual arts. Familiarity with planogram software, display fixtures, and occasionally certification in visual merchandising can be beneficial. Creativity, problem-solving, and effective communication help you adapt displays to shopper behavior and collaborate with store teams. These skills are vital to maximize product appeal, boost sales, and maintain a consistent brand image within the store environment.

Job description

As Visual Display Associate, you represent the Von Maur brand by creating fashionable, trend forward displays throughout the store. Your work creates a cohesive store appearance and provides customers with a visually exciting shopping experience.
WHAT YOU'LL DO:
  • Creatively arrange merchandise displays and floral accents throughout the store
  • Train associates and new department managers on visual merchandising techniques and guidelines - assist with selling floor displays
  • Maintain fixtures, displays, and display lighting
  • Prepare, arrange, and preserve seasonal store visual and displays
  • Maintain a visually exciting and clean store
